WebA Whirlpool, Inglis and some Kenmore style element A GE style element Testing for this is easy with an ohm meter. Write down what color wire goes to what terminal on the heating element cage, remove power, remove the wires. Test from each element terminal to the metal element cage ( ground ).

WebIf the element is partially shorted out, it may produce heat continuously, even if the dryer has reached the proper temperature. When this happens, the dryer gets too hot. Test: Use your dryer's wiring diagram to check for voltage being supplied ... fort belknap tribal constructionWebTo determine if the heating element is at fault, use a multimeter to test each terminal for continuity to the case. If the heating element has continuity to the case, it is shorted out. If the heating element is shorted out, replace it.
